Tyler Krogh

Tyler Krogh is in his third year at Bradley and first year as the Director of Sports Medicine. With the Braves, Krogh works directly with the men’s basketball program.
 
Krogh joined The Hilltop after spending two years at the University of Dubuque as assistant athletic trainer. During his time with the Spartans, Krogh worked primarily with the men’s basketball and women’s soccer programs, while also assisting in coverage for women’s basketball, track and field, men’s lacrosse, wrestling and football.
 
Among his responsibilities at Dubuque, Krogh oversaw game and practice coverage, while also leading rehabilitation exercises. Additionally, he served as an adjunct instructor with the school during the 2020-21 academic year.
 
Prior to his time at Dubuque, Krogh spent two years as a graduate assistant athletic trainer at the University of Nebraska-Kearney from 2017 to 2019, working directly with the football and women’s basketball programs. He also gained experience as an undergraduate at Northern Iowa, working with various teams and programs.
 
Krogh earned his bachelor’s degree in athletic training from UNI in 2017 before completing his master’s in sports administration from Nebraska-Kearney in 2019.
 
Krogh and his wife, Paige, were married in June 2022.
